MLB The Show 26 Drops First Gameplay Trailer Outlining New Features and Improvements

It’s time to put on your baseball caps and do a few stretches as MLB The Show 26 has begun the run-up to its March 2026 release. A brand new gameplay trailer from San Diego Studio showcases a bevy of additions that are shaping up to make this upcoming addition to the long-standing franchise a home run.

From additions to Road to the Show Career Mode to gameplay tweaks that aim to give you more control over the experience, there’s a lot to see and like in the new trailer. With 11 new schools added to the roster of colleges, new formats to explore (including the NCAA Men’s College World Series), and a new Diamond Dynasty season, this one could keep you busy for a while. If managing a team is more your style, you’ll be pleased to know that there are tweaks to the trading logic and other meaningful changes aimed at giving you a fun and immersive experience.

It’s quite a long list of additions, and it seems like MLB The Show 26 is only getting started, with plenty of reveals to come in the next couple of months. The game is set to release for the P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and Nintendo Switch on March 17, 2026.
